David O'Meara is considering the next plan of attack for his stable star Penitent after swerving Newmarket last week. The six-year-old made a winning debut for his new connections in the Doncaster Mile on April 1 and was declared to run in Thursday's Earl of Sefton Stakes before being taken out. The horse that won that Group Three prize, Questioning, was behind Penitent at Doncaster, but O'Meara has no regrets about not running. "We decided not to run him because we just thought there'd be other options for him," said O'Meara. "The form looks good if you can take it literally, but I think Questioning probably improved again for the step up in distance on Thursday. "We're happy with our horse and there are a few options for him, so we'll see which way we go."
